Transaction 1df89c2314208c664064b77e6ddfd648838f496f77093c0b7de1bab9e016f70b
1 Input
1 Output
-
1df89c2314208c664064b77e6ddfd648838f496f77093c0b7de1bab9e016f70b:0
- value
- 569074
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e617f78094014edf372fc8a6bc906bc13d88c7b
- address
- bc1qpesh77qfgq2wmumjlj9xhjgxhsfa3rrmqvvk0d